About the Role

The Tasting Room Manager is a vital operational leader responsible for executing day-to-day front-of-house operations, with primary responsibility for the tasting room and special event functions of the Direct-to-Consumer business. In alignment with Crimson Wine Group’s strategic vision, this role manages daily operations, supports fiscal performance and department profitability, and translates business objectives into memorable, personalized guest experiences that drive revenue, club conversions, and brand loyalty.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

The following reflects management’s definition of essential functions for this job but does not restrict the tasks that may be assigned. Management may assign or reassign duties and responsibilities to this job at any time due to reasonable accommodations or other reasons.

  • Leading, hiring, training, scheduling, coaching, and developing hospitality team members to deliver consistent service, sales, safety, and brand standards
  • Setting daily priorities, communicating expectations through effective team meetings, and fostering a collaborative, accountable, guest-focused culture
  • Collaborating with the Estate Manager, Pacific Northwest, on ideation and strategic direction for Tasting Room and Event programming designed to meet financial goals
  • Overseeing daily tasting room readiness, floor leadership, opening and closing procedures, housekeeping standards, reservations, guest profiles, and onsite service logistics
  • Delivering and supporting exceptional tours, tastings, VIP visits, wine club experiences, onsite and offsite events, and other guest programs that strengthen brand loyalty and revenue growth
  • Identifying service gaps, resolving guest or operational issues promptly, and improving workflows to create a seamless end-to-end guest experience
  • Managing reporting, sales analysis, labor planning, inventory, timecards, incentives, deposits, budget tracking, and other administrative processes that support operational and financial goals
  • Maintaining POS, reservation, IT, and operational systems; troubleshooting issues and partnering with internal teams to ensure business continuity
  • Ensuring compliance with responsible alcohol service, workplace safety, cybersecurity training, health regulations, internal controls, confidentiality standards, and applicable company policies
  • Supporting tenant daily operations as the primary in-person liaison, while coordinating escalations and strategic partnership matters with the Estate Manager, Pacific Northwest

Pay

The projected base pay range for this position is $81,000 to $84,000 per year in addition to annual bonus.
